❓ Frequently Asked Questions

What length should I choose for panel mounting?

For thin sheet metal or acrylic panels (typically 1–3 mm thick), lengths of 5–10 mm are usually sufficient. For thicker panels or when passing through a spacer, 12–20 mm is a common choice. Measure your panel stack thickness and add 3–5 mm of thread engagement for a secure hold.

Are these strong enough for structural use?

The stainless steel shank provides solid tensile and shear strength suitable for light-to-medium structural connections — such as aluminum extrusion joints, enclosure frames, and rack panel mounts. They are not rated for high-load structural applications like machinery or load-bearing frames. For those, consult a fastener engineer.

Will the anodized color chip or wear off?

Anodizing is an electrochemical surface treatment that penetrates the aluminum rather than sitting on top like paint. It is significantly more durable than painted finishes and resists chipping under normal use. Heavy abrasion or contact with harsh chemicals can wear the finish over time, but for typical indoor DIY and electronics use, the color holds well.

Are these compatible with standard M5 nuts and threaded inserts?

Yes. The shank uses the standard M5 × 0.8 mm metric coarse thread, which is compatible with any M5 nut, heat-set insert, threaded insert, or tapped hole following the ISO metric standard. This is the most common M5 thread pitch used in DIY, electronics, and light engineering.

Can I use these in outdoor or humid environments?

The stainless steel shank resists rust and corrosion well in humid or mildly wet conditions. The anodized aluminum head also has good corrosion resistance. For prolonged outdoor exposure or salt-spray environments, consider applying a light coating of anti-corrosion grease to the threads as a precaution.

Do I need any tools to install or remove these screws?

No tools are required for typical installation and removal — that is the primary advantage of knurled thumb screws. The deep cross-knurl pattern on the aluminum head provides enough grip for finger-tightening to a snug hold. For applications requiring a specific torque, a flat-blade screwdriver can be used in the knurl grooves, but this is rarely necessary for panel and enclosure use.
